Shizheng Zhou is a Ph.D. candidate at the Institute of Applied Physics and Materials Engineering, University of Macau. His research focuses on the development of intelligent microfluidic cell detection instruments, such as integrating machine learning methods like object detection algorithms, artificial potential field algorithms, image generation algorithms, and others with microfluidic chips to achieve high-precision cell detection, classification, sorting, and manipulation.
